Output 8a4ab61f6de2234e8f2bd4897675a90fc28ac49f102fdd0a369c6fca92672946:0

value
1430030637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c56c781f1b5a7dfdd86f757ae4478f8f0547f2e2 OP_EQUAL
address
MRu3Ho3QQ6oHxReZbyrv44vKtDhnjpz2VA
transaction
8a4ab61f6de2234e8f2bd4897675a90fc28ac49f102fdd0a369c6fca92672946
spent
true